I am not a doctor of medicine.

In the 70s and 80s over the course of summer a local rock radio station held weekend long stages on beaches here with a swimsuit competition in rounds. Each weekend it would be at a different beach up and down the coast. The conservative City Beach, Floreat, Cottesloe. The alternative Mullaloo and Fremantle. The racier, minimal surf beaches of Trigg and Scarborough. And then the beach with the clothing optional coast is Swanbourne. As each contest reflected the local beach goer, the joke was always that Miss Swanbourne would wear nothing at all. Swanny is the short version of Swanbourne. Hence Miss Swanny is a local reference within an age group to someone who can't keep her clothes on.
Lit stuffed up 'MissSwanny' as a user name when it locked out the email, so it became 'missswannie'.

There you go.
